在开源项目中建立和维护透明度是确保项目成功和长期维持社区活力的关键。透明度的三个核心要素包括清晰的交流、开放的决策过程、和详细的文档。在这三者之中,清晰的交流是基础,它确保所有贡献者都能了解项目的当前状况、未来规划以及彼此之间的期望。透明的交流环境鼓励更多的参与和更快的问题解决,创造一个相互尊重和信任的社区氛围。
建立一个开源项目的首要任务是确保所有参与者,无论是项目维护者、贡献者还是使用者,都能轻松地沟通和交流。为此,项目应该:
在开源项目中,开放的决策过程对于维持透明度至关重要。透明的决策过程让所有贡献者都能了解项目的方向,并在可能的情况下参与到决策中来。
详细而清晰的文档对于任何开源项目都是不可或缺的。文档不仅是项目透明度的关键组成部分,也是帮助新贡献者加入项目的重要资源。
通过透明化项目的开发流程,贡献者可以更好地理解项目的需求和优先级,并有效地协同工作。
最后,强化社区参与是维持和发展项目透明度的有效途径。
通过实施这些策略,开源项目能够建立和维持高度的透明度,这不仅有助于促进社区的健康发展,也提高了项目的质量和参与者的满意度。一个透明、开放、包容的开源社区是吸引和保留贡献者的关键,也是推动项目长远发展的动力。
问题1:我应该如何建立开源项目的透明度?
答:要建立开源项目的透明度,你可以采取以下几个步骤。首先,确保所有的项目代码和文档都可以在公开的代码库中访问到。这样,每个人都可以查看项目的最新进展。其次,定期发布项目的更新和改进。这可以通过发布项目的版本或在项目网站上提供更新的日志来实现。通过这种方式,你可以向用户和开发者演示你的项目在不断发展。最后,建立一个开放的社区,鼓励用户和开发者在论坛或邮件列表中参与讨论。这对于分享信息、解决问题和获取反馈非常有帮助。
问题2:透明度在维护开源项目中的重要性是什么?
答:在维护开源项目中,透明度是非常重要的。首先,透明度可以建立信任关系。当用户和开发者能够了解项目的工作方式、决策过程和改进计划时,他们会对项目有更多信心。其次,透明度可以吸引更多的参与者。当项目对外部贡献者开放,并能够公开展示他们的工作时,更多的人会愿意加入项目,为其发展做出贡献。最后,透明度可以帮助项目避免不必要的争议和纠纷。通过清晰地沟通项目的目标、决策和改变,可以降低误解和误导的可能性,从而维护项目的稳定性和和谐性。
问题3:维护开源项目的透明度需要遵循哪些准则?
答:在维护开源项目的透明度时,有几个准则是需要遵循的。首先,要确保项目的重要信息对所有人都是可访问的。这包括代码库、文档、讨论和决策记录等。其次,要及时更新项目的状态和进展。当项目有重要的变化时,比如发布新版本或进行重大改进时,应该及时向用户和开发者进行通知。最后,要鼓励用户和开发者参与讨论和决策。通过公开讨论和征求意见,可以确保项目的决策是基于共识和合作的。这些准则有助于建立一个开放和透明的项目环境。
最后建议,企业在引入信息化系统初期,切记要合理有效地运用好工具,这样一来不仅可以让公司业务高效地运行,还能最大程度保证团队目标的达成。同时还能大幅缩短系统开发和部署的时间成本。特别是有特定需求功能需要定制化的企业,可以采用我们公司自研的企业级低代码平台:织信Informat。 织信平台基于数据模型优先的设计理念,提供大量标准化的组件,内置AI助手、组件设计器、自动化(图形化编程)、脚本、工作流引擎(BPMN2.0)、自定义API、表单设计器、权限、仪表盘等功能,能帮助企业构建高度复杂核心的数字化系统。如ERP、MES、CRM、PLM、SCM、WMS、项目管理、流程管理等多个应用场景,全面助力企业落地国产化/信息化/数字化转型战略目标。 版权声明:本文内容由网络用户投稿,版权归原作者所有,本站不拥有其著作权,亦不承担相应法律责任。如果您发现本站中有涉嫌抄袭或描述失实的内容,请联系我们微信:Informat_5 处理,核实后本网站将在24小时内删除。版权声明:本文内容由网络用户投稿,版权归原作者所有,本站不拥有其著作权,亦不承担相应法律责任。如果您发现本站中有涉嫌抄袭或描述失实的内容,请联系邮箱:hopper@cornerstone365.cn 处理,核实后本网站将在24小时内删除。